BAS (Building Automation System) is a typical integrated system, it is realized by controlling the ventilation and conditioning system, lighting, water supply and drainage, navigation, screen door, escalators in stations and tunnels and communicates with the central monitoring system through the backbone network. As an integrated system, BAS has three basic characteristic: open system, application requirements and interface.
Networking communication is the main part of BAS and the basic platform of BAS layer-3 structure, and is able to transmit BAS data. The industrial Ethernet of the station monitoring network shall comply with the requirements of the subway station and tunnel environment.
2) Network Requirements
Fast Ethernet switches are applied in the station BAS and connected into dual-star or dual ring network to ensure the reliability and security of data.
The subway features require the equipment in the station to have good temperature/humidity/EMC performance.
Excellent EMC immunity ensures that equipment works well in the harsh rail environment.
